Please update to the latest Beta. http://www.holdemmanager.com/downloads/HmBetaUpdate.exe

Under Vista and Windows 7 make sure UAC is disabled http://www.holdemmanager.net/faq/afmviewfaq.aspx?faqid=73
and/or holdemmanager.exe and hmhud.exe are started as administrator. Run the windows explorer and navigate to your Holdemmanager installation directory.
Right click the holdemmanager.exe and the hmhud.exe executable and select "Run as admin" from the popup menu.

Please try to import the hands to a new database.

Why are you using the handgrabber? Pacific should write handhistories on its own.
